引言:TPWallet(如 TokenPocket 等多链钱包实现)与 MetaMask 代表了去中心化钱包的两条重要发展路线:多链兼容与以太生态深耕。两者在用户体验、DApp 连接、签名模式与扩展性上各有侧重。本文在介绍技术要点的同时,聚焦防止代码注入、智能支付模型、时间戳机制、智能化数据安全与市场动向预测。
一、连接与互操作性
主流实现遵循标准接口(如 EIP-1193、WalletConnect),以保证 DApp 与钱包之间的消息签名、权限请求与交易广播安全可控。建议采用明确的 origin 校验、最小权限原则和用户可见的交易预览,避免自动执行隐性 RPC 调用。

二、防代码注入实践
- 前端隔离:DApp 使用 iframe 或受限上下文,开启严格的 Content Security Policy,禁止 eval、new Function 等动态代码执行。- 消息验证:钱包在接收来自网页的请求时,校验来源与格式,使用白名单方法解析 JSON-RPC;对可执行脚本或回调实施沙箱。- 签名分离:将交易构建与私钥签名完全分离,签名在受保护环境(硬件安全模块、系统级密钥库或安全隔离的移动组件)中完成。- 审计与模糊测试:对交互接口、解析器与插件进行静态分析、模糊测试与第三方审计,结合漏洞赏金机制持续修复。
三、智能支付模式与时间戳应用
- 智能支付模型:微支付(流式支付/带宽计费)、订阅与按需结算可通过状态通道、链下聚合与链上结算相结合来实现,降低手续费与确认延迟;引入二层方案与 zk-rollup 可提高吞吐。- 自动化与原子化:基于智能合约的自动化付款(如定时任务、条件触发)需设计回滚与补偿机制,防止时间依赖攻击。- 时间戳设计:区块链自带的 block.timestamp 可作为事件记录参考,但不可作为唯一可信时间源。关键业务应结合去中心化时间戳服务(NTP + 多源链上预言机/时间戳服务)、签名时间戳与不可篡改日志,以确保顺序性与不可抵赖性。
四、智能化数据安全
- 行为与异常检测:利用机器学习实时监控签名模式、交易频率、IP/设备指纹,自动识别异常授权或被劫持场景并触发预警或强制冷却。- 密钥管理:推广门限签名(MPC)、多重签名与分层密钥策略,防止单点泄露;结合硬件钱包与可信执行环境提升密钥耐攻击性。- 隐私增强:对链上数据采用选择性披露、环签名或零知识证明,结合差分隐私与加密索引降低数据泄露风险。- 自动修复与应急:集成回滚器、黑名单同步与可升级治理机制,确保在发现攻击时快速响应并限制损失。
五、数字经济创新与市场动向预测
- 创新方向:钱包正由签名工具向综合身份、支付与金融中枢演进,集成信用层、合规 SDK 与消费级 UX 是重点。智能支付(流支付、元宇宙内置支付)、原子化跨链兑换与链上订阅将带来新商业模式。- 市场预测:短中期内,监管趋严将驱动合规钱包增长;二层与跨链解决方案普及将显著降低交易成本并催生大规模微支付场景;长期看,钱包将成为数字身份与价值入口,企业级钱包与托管服务需求上升。

结论与建议:构建安全、智能的钱包生态需要多层防护——代码层面的注入防护、运行时的行为检测、密钥层的门限与硬件支持、以及时间戳与预言机构成的可信度量体系。同时,设计面向未来的智能支付产品应兼顾合规、可审计性与用户隐私。TPWallet 与 MetaMask 类型的钱包若能在互操作、可验证性与智能安全上实现统一规范,将推动数字经济进入更高效、安全的下一个阶段。
评论
ZhaoTech
关于时间戳那一节很实用,实际开发中常忽视 block.timestamp 的局限性。
小白链工
对防代码注入的建议具体可操作,沙箱与 CSP 确实能堵不少坑。
CryptoLuna
门限签名和 MPC 的推荐很到位,尤其适合企业级钱包设计。
李涵
市场预测部分有洞见,合规和二层普及会改变支付成本结构。
DevOwl
智能支付与流式支付的实现建议很现实,期待更多关于实现细节的后续文章。
青山
结合 AI 的异常检测思路不错,但要注意模型误判和可解释性问题。